Chinese outlet CGTN.com spoke to Jessica Justman, MD, ICAP’s senior technical director, in a May 7 video interview on the development of a COVID-19 vaccine.

CGTN spoke to Jessica Justman, ICAP’s senior technical director at the Columbia University Medical Center. She didn’t believe that is will possible to have a vaccine that’s really ready to go by end of this year.

 

She said, “As much as we want everybody to go quickly, we also want everybody to be careful and develop a vaccine that is both safe and truly effective. There’s no point vaccinating people with something that will be harmful.”

 

She also encourages everyone to wear masks. “So to think carefully before you take risks and expose yourself to others and to remember that the mask is about protecting other people, not about protecting yourself,” She said.
